IMSS provides Digital Card for care and follow-up of pediatric oncology patients / @zoerobledo @Tu_IMSS >>>

#IMSS.- The Mexican Social Security Institute (IMSS) provides mothers, fathers, guardians or caregivers of pediatric oncology patients who are treated at the institution’s medical facilities with the Digital Card, which can be consulted from any device with an internet connection at any time.

The IMSS informed that through this digital tool, caregivers of pediatric oncology patients will be able to view upcoming appointments, treatments, surgeries and the follow-up of their children’s health from their cell phone, tablet or computer.

In order to be able to view this information, a prior registration must be made by the Social Work of the medical unit where the children receive care.

The mother or father will receive an email with a username and password when registering with the Social Work of the Medical Care Unit, i.e., these credentials are not defined at the time of registration with Social Work.

Once the registration is done, the parents, guardians or caregivers of the patients will be able to enter https://apopfamiliares.cloudapps.imss.gob.mx/login, enter the CURP and password registered by Social Work.

Subsequently, they will be able to visualize and know the treatment history of the minor and have access to the information 24 hours a day, 365 days a year.
